Tree Lopping Service in Reno, NV
Tree lopping services involve the careful removal of specific branches or sections of a tree to improve its health, safety, and appearance. These projects typically include trimming overgrown limbs, removing damaged or diseased branches, and reducing the size of trees that may pose a risk to property or people. Homeowners often request tree lopping when they want to prevent potential damage during storms, enhance their landscape’s aesthetics, or maintain the safety of walkways and structures nearby. Before requesting this service, property owners should consider the condition of their trees, the extent of pruning needed, and any local regulations or guidelines that may influence the work.
Understanding the scope of tree lopping is important for property owners to ensure the process is performed safely and effectively. It’s useful to assess whether the project involves routine trimming or more extensive removal, and to communicate any specific concerns or goals regarding the trees’ health or appearance. Proper planning and professional expertise can help maintain the stability of the trees, improve their growth, and prevent hazards, making tree lopping a valuable step in maintaining a safe and attractive property landscape.

Common Tree Lopping Service Jobs
Tree pruning - shaping trees to promote healthy growth and improve appearance.
Hazardous tree removal - safely removing trees that pose a risk to property or safety.
Overgrown tree clearance - reducing excessive foliage to prevent obstruction or damage.
Storm damage cleanup - removing broken or fallen branches after severe weather events.
Root pruning - managing tree roots to prevent damage to structures or underground utilities.
Selective lopping - trimming specific branches for better airflow and sunlight penetration.
Tree Lopping Service Questions
What is tree lopping? Tree lopping involves removing specific branches or sections of a tree to improve its health, shape, or safety.
Why consider tree lopping? It helps prevent hazards, promotes healthy growth, and maintains the appearance of trees on a property.
Is tree lopping suitable for all trees? Not all trees require lopping; it is typically used for problematic or overgrown trees to ensure safety and health.
How often should tree lopping be performed? The frequency depends on the tree type and condition, with regular inspections recommended to determine needs.
